In the Paraguay Pipeline Monitoring System market, one of the key challenges faced is the lack of advanced technology and infrastructure in the region. This hinders the implementation of sophisticated monitoring systems that are essential for ensuring the safe and efficient operation of pipelines. Additionally, the vast geographical landscape and remote locations of pipelines in Paraguay make it difficult to establish real-time monitoring and maintenance systems, leading to potential safety risks and operational inefficiencies. Furthermore, there may be issues related to compliance with regulations and standards, as well as limited availability of skilled personnel with expertise in pipeline monitoring technology. Overcoming these challenges will require investments in modernizing infrastructure, improving technical capabilities, and enhancing regulatory frameworks to support the growth of the pipeline monitoring system market in Paraguay.
